Output 835a35bd53ef348d58681908635ffaf87f57945663ee915b9c0ecbcfc2f43918:0

value
18957590
script pubkey
OP_0 OP_PUSHBYTES_20 39c57cf742d16012cb2b5e7e2e81c4fea7c4f8b1
address
ltc1q88zhea6z69sp9jettelzaqwyl6nuf793ulrsk2
transaction
835a35bd53ef348d58681908635ffaf87f57945663ee915b9c0ecbcfc2f43918
spent
true